Overview

Carbon60 is currently looking for an Ergonomist to join a client of ours based in Broughton. This contract runs until the end of December 2026. Due to being such a niche role, the hourly rate is negotiable depending on experience.

Responsibilities
  • Provide ergonomics recommendations to address any associated risk factors
  • Support the development of ergonomics action plans and validate them with senior leaders
  • Contribute to the definition of specifications, tenders, and the management of subcontractors for ergonomics-related work
  • Ensure that ergonomics is considered in the design of jigs and machines
  • Monitor international regulatory and scientific developments in ergonomics and apply relevant guidance
  • Maintain and update the Ergonomics Tactical Implementation plan for the location
  • Communicate effectively with local Health and Safety representatives on ergonomic matters
  • Support ergonomic actions and task forces on other sites as needed
Qualifications
  • Degree (or higher) in Ergonomics/Human Factors from an accredited institution
  • Accredited or working towards Registered Membership of the Chartered Institute of Ergonomics and Human Factors (CIEHF) or equivalent
  • Strong background in physiology, cognitive sciences, and applied psychology
  • Experience in identifying ergonomic risk factors and proposing mitigation solutions
  • Knowledge of relevant regulations and standards related to the workplace
  • Excellent communication skills, both written and verbal
  • Ability to work autonomously and recognise when support is required
